exim configuration problem
I'm reconfiguring my local mail setup at home and I've run in to a problem.
I converted one machine from smail to exim, which is working fine (just
a plain smtp/smarthost system). The problem is with its MX receiver,
also running exim.
The target host is known as both hostname.domain1 and hostname.domain2.
The DNS for both domains lists anotherhost.domain2 as the MX.
hostname.domain2 also has an A record, and anotherhost can talk to it fine.
(however, the host is firewalled except to anotherhost.)
However, "exim -bv hamish@hostname.domain1" and the same for domain2
both fail, saying that the lowest MX points to the localhost (which
is correct). In my exim.conf, I have this router:
known_smtp_domains:
driver = domainlist
route_list = "hostname.domain1 hostname.domain2"
I thought this would do the trick; I've used something similar for another
domain and it worked. hostname.domain2 has an A record, after all.
What am I doing wrong?
